Developer tools have emerged as one of the most robust sectors in 2026, driven by the insatiable demand for engineering productivity in an era of AI-assisted development. Companies like GitHub (Copilot), Vercel, Datadog, and HashiCorp employ thousands of engineers and offer compensation competitive with FAANG. Senior engineers at successful DevTools companies earn $170K-$240K, with staff engineers at the top companies reaching $300K+.
The sector's growth is fueled by the expansion of the global developer population and the increasing complexity of modern software infrastructure. The hottest areas in 2026 are AI coding assistants, observability and monitoring, security tooling (shift-left), and internal developer platforms. DevTools companies uniquely benefit from their customers being the same engineers they hire, creating strong word-of-mouth and community-driven growth. For engineers, this sector offers the chance to build tools that directly improve their peers' daily work, which many find deeply satisfying.
